What Does “Rent Burdened” Mean? How Much Rent Is Too Much
Learn the official definition (spending 30% or more of your gross income on housing) and how to calculate your exact rent-to-income ratio. This guide offers expert tips on factoring in total housing costs (including utilities and fees) and budgeting accurately to avoid unnecessary financial strain.

How much does it cost to rent a home in Garfield County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Garfield County 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,511 | $1,900 | $3,950 |
| Garfield County 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,068 | $2,100 | $10,000+ |
| Garfield County 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$12,320 | $2,600 | $10,000+ |
